(AP) -- Ready or not, it's time for the St. Louis Rams to take their game overseas.

The team was flying to London on Monday in preparation for next week's game against the New England Patriots.
 
The Rams (3-4) might have an edge in game preparation, given they'll be training at Arsenal's soccer facilities, which coach Jeff Fisher described as completely self-contained.
 
Rams owner Stan Kroenke also owns Arsenal, so it was a natural that he was interested in the London option.

The Rams had planned on playing in London for three straight years but backed off earlier this year and decided on playing just one game amid fan concerns that Kroenke might move the franchise after the 2014 season.
